Central Administrator Pre-Configuration
You might need to manually pre-configure the threat defense before you send it to the branch office.
(Optional) Check the Software and Install a New Version
To check the software version and, if necessary, install a different version, perform these steps. We recommend
that you install your target version before you configure the firewall. Alternatively, you can perform an upgrade
after you are up and running, but upgrading, which preserves your configuration, may take longer than using
this procedure.
What Version Should I Run?
Cisco recommends running a Gold Star release indicated by a gold star next to the release number on the
software download page. You can also refer to the release strategy described in https://www.cisco.com/c/en/
us/products/collateral/security/firewalls/bulletin-c25-743178.html; for example, this bulletin describes short-term
release numbering (with the latest features), long-term release numbering (maintenance releases and patches
for a longer period of time), or extra long-term release numbering (maintenance releases and patches for the
longest period of time, for government certification).
